Block dedicated time on your calendar for intentional engagement with your team — not just operational check-ins, but meaningful connection.
Model the behavior you want to see. Your participation signals that engagement is a priority, not an afterthought.
Take advantage of informal time with your team to build relationships, listen, and reinforce the company's direction.
Follow up with employees on performance and miscellaneous concerns. Don't let important matters drift without resolution.
Incorporate idea generation into your huddles and staff meetings. Leaders who invite ideas build teams that are invested in outcomes.
